Output 323ae025ef71b09dfbffb1e516ba68e6e3b0ab3fbb17b7657015293de4c360e0:0

value
1553043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dea01c12574a09b1b1a01da7518a33505a2ab106 OP_EQUAL
address
3Mz9jk6v4uJf9UZk5quJkgBc5WnGaSv4Xa
transaction
323ae025ef71b09dfbffb1e516ba68e6e3b0ab3fbb17b7657015293de4c360e0
spent
true